OK guys, here is step by step what to do after you get all the parts out of the door. Take the handle rod out and the lock rod.

(Pic 1)In my first pic you see both rods plus lock and handle, this is what they look like when you first take them out.

(Pic 2)Next pic, you see how I cut the lock rod that is about 2" long and the handle rod that is about 4.5 long. I am saying about because it could be a little different on your truck. Cut them a little long and you can always put a bend in them.

(Pic 3)I have welded the parts together and you can now test fit. Like I said it was take a time or two to get the bends just right so it works nice and smooth.

I also have pics with the plate welded it. You have to take you time so you do not get it to hot.

I hope that helps some of you guys.

Is it easy to open the door with the key? And would it be any different on power doors?

tvblazer78 02-03-2011 01:48 PM

Re: New trash truck
 
Quote:

Originally Posted by GMC91 (Post 4458365)
Is it easy to open the door with the key? And would it be any different on power doors?

Ya its easy to open as long as your door opened easy before. And it would be the same for power, you just can not lock and unlock your doors with the key anymore. So you would have to make sure you unluck it before you use your key to open the door.
